## Env Vars — Garage Feed

Quick notes for the sync: the Stallwick occupancy feed now pushes counts from all four downtown decks every 30 seconds. `GF_POLL_MS` and `GF_DECK_FILTER` behave as before, no drama there. The only gotcha is the upstream sensor gateway now requires an auth credential instead of IP allowlisting, so that has to live in the env file. Put the credential line right below this paragraph.

secret setting of fajof-tagep: VAULT_KEY13=796f7aba7157f

## Deployment

The Slateproof baseline file pins known findings so CI only fails on new ones. Regenerate it only after triage; never edit by hand. Deploys abort if the baseline checksum drifts from what Quillhaven CI recorded. If paged, roll back the baseline commit first, then redeploy. The scanner reads these deployment settings at startup.

service settings:
ralael:
  pin: 7453
  tenant: zorath
  seal: seal_087806e4
  metrics_host: metrics.ralael.paliqworks.example
  standby_team: fraath
  escalation: praok-istiel
  nonce: 10e083

## Service Accounts: Catalog Cache Invalidation

The Bramblewick catalog uses a dedicated service account, `cache-invalidator`, to purge stale product entries whenever pricing or inventory changes. Never run invalidations under a personal account; the audit pipeline depends on consistent actor attribution. When testing invalidation flows locally, point your client at the internal Purgepoint service and authenticate with the key below.

app token of hahig-bawef = qvz4-jEJj

### Sort Stability in Gristmill Reports

Quick note for the sync: the Gristmill report builder now guarantees stable sorts. If two rows tie on the chosen column, they keep their original ingest order instead of shuffling between runs — so snapshot diffs should finally stop being noisy. This applies to nested group-bys too, which was the annoying part. Multi-column sorts resolve ties left to right, as you'd expect. To replay old reports against the new sorter via the internal compat endpoint, authenticate with the key below.

gateway credential: kto7_yV41IWH